Evaluation of how I recorded the photos-
To record my set of 22 photos of colour, i used my Nikon d3300 with a standard 18-55mm lens attached to it. The camera setting that i would normal use is the landscape one and i would normally use manual focus, as i find that easier to get better quality photos when i have time, if i don't have time i just use auto-focus. The majority of the photos were taken at Harlow college with the exception of 6, 5 of them i took whilst in New York earlier this year and i used them muted colours as they are of buildings. And the other 1 was also muted but with a mixture of saturated in it, its a photo of hills and the sea as it was taken in the Caribbean also earlier this year. For the rest of the photos that i took in college it was mostly of flowers and other random objects like mannequins.

Photoshopped photos-

1.


                                                     
.

This is my first edited photo of my colour set of photos, i wanted to edit this photo as i thought that the cooer in the flower needed to brought out a bit more so that it was more eye-catching and stood out more. In the original photo there is a slight blur all around the flower and there a bit of mist at the bottom of the photo too, so i wanted to decrease how visible that was. I edited this photo using photo shop, for this photo i only edited it a little bit just so that it would look a little bit better than the original as i didn't want to change it too much as i thought it was already a good photo. Firstly i used brightness and contrast and i just slightly lowered the brightness then i increased the contrast by a round 20, after that i just used levels to finish it off. The good thing about this edit is that now the flower stands out much more and the colour is more saturated and vibrant but darker because of the contrast. The downside to the edit is its still blurry around the edges of the photo, but i ddi make it less visible because of the darkness of the photo from the contrast. To further improve the photo i would crop out the rest of the photo around the flower, or i would do a colour splash.

3.


This is the last edited photo from colour, this photo took quite long to edit as i didn't really know what to do with i. Originally i just wanted to improve the photo and make the blur less visible on the right side and increase the saturation of the colours as they were quite dull. I got an idea to do colour splash as all of the photo had colour in it and not just sections of the photo so i thought that it would be good as i could get quite a lot of sections for it. After trying colour splash it didn't really look good so then i decided to the the colour and black and white in sections one after another. To this i had to have two copts of the photo and have one in black and white then one in colour so that i could grab sections of the coloured one and insert them into the black and white image. I did this two times, one withe the sections going vertical then one with sections going horizontal. The good thing about this edit is that its really relevant to the theme of colour as have of the photo s muted and the other half is in full colour. The downside to the edit is that you can't really see the black and white sections as the coloured sections are quite eye-catching. To further improve this edit i would make the black and white sections more outstanding by using levels to make them brighter and increase their contrast.
